Abstract
Circuit arrangement (2,3,4,5) in an electronic control device which is connected to at least one wheel speed sensor channel (6,7,8,9) transmitting wheel speed information, in particular in the form of a current signal, the circuit arrangement (2,3,4,5) having at least one monitoring module (U1,U2,U3,U4) for the at least one wheel speed sensor channel (6,7,8,9), where this at least one monitoring module (U1,U2,U3,U4) is suitable for monitoring an excess current fault on at least one wheel speed sensor channel (6,7,8,9), in which, when an excess current fault is detected by the at least one monitoring module (U1,U2,U3,U4) the respective wheel speed sensor channel(s) (6,7,8,9) is/are blocked by a blocking circuit (10,11,12,13) of the circuit arrangement (2,3,4,5), and/or in which the circuit arrangement (2,3,4,5) causes the blocking of the respective wheel sensor channel or channels (6,7,8,9) from outside the circuit arrangement (2,3,4,5).
